Position Summary : We are seeking a skilled and dedicated Registered Nurse (RN) to join our Intensive Care Unit (ICU) team. The ideal candidate will possess strong clinical judgment, excellent critical care skills, and the ability to work effectively in a high-acuity, fast-paced environment. The ICU RN will be responsible for providing comprehensive care to critically ill patients, collaborating closely with the interdisciplinary team to deliver safe, evidence-based, and compassionate nursing care.
Key Responsibilities
Provide direct nursing care to critically ill patients in the ICU in accordance with established hospital policies and procedures.
Perform comprehensive patient assessments, develop individualized care plans, and evaluate patient progress.
Monitor and interpret vital signs, hemodynamic data, cardiac rhythms, and laboratory results.
Administer medications, manage IV infusions, and operate critical care equipment including ventilators, cardiac monitors, and infusion pumps.
Collaborate with physicians and multidisciplinary teams to implement and coordinate patient care.
Respond rapidly and effectively to emergencies, utilizing ACLS protocols.
Maintain accurate and timely documentation in EPIC EMR.
Provide emotional support and education to patients and families during critical care situations.
Uphold infection control and patient safety standards at all times.
